Job Summary
Seeking a dedicated outpatient infusion pharmacist with oncology patient care experience. The role involves oversight of medication use in an outpatient infusion center, including order verification, compounding evaluation, treatment plan review, insurance verification, patient education, and management of infusion adverse reactions.

About
Nestled along the Columbia River just an hour from Portland in northern Oregon, Hood River is an internationally famous destination among windsurfers and kiteboarders. It’s also a popular base for wine tasting and touring, with many world-class vineyards in the area. As the gateway to more than 90 waterfalls in the Columbia River Gorge area, there's something to enjoy during every season. Spring brings colorful wildflowers and fruit blossoms, with summer days spent watching the incredible athletes challenge themselves on the water. Fall colors splash across the magnificent landscapes in autumn, and winter features the glorious Cascade Mountains at their best with snow-capped peaks. Historic buildings line the downtown area, housing galleries, boutiques, designer shops, antique stores, coffee shops and over 30 restaurants.
